Charge transfers influence on the spin ground state of manganese and iron superoxide dismutases: a DFT study on a model of the reduced active site interacting with O2

Abstract

From DFT and time-dependent DFT calculations on MnIISOD and FeIISOD active site models interacting with O2 we have determined that metal-to-ligand charge transfers stabilise the S = 2 and S = 5/2 spin states as ground spin states for the [MnIISOD-O2] and [FeIISOD-O2] model complexes, respectively. These charge transfers are ruled by the electronic configuration of the metal ion, and they can be determinant in the catalysis reaction.
